Output 91c696bb558b27319325203b565f4c30c23700ee8b15ab2159992368e60476cb:22

value
180668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acc809267ebac0142a558970c364ba054bed93a9 OP_EQUAL
address
3HSbnGN7qf7rcWgyNiFWwpDyvsfGiPLm4q
transaction
91c696bb558b27319325203b565f4c30c23700ee8b15ab2159992368e60476cb
spent
true